The Paradox of Identity in Decentralized Autonomous Organizations

Decentralized Autonomous Organizations (DAOs) represent a paradigm shift in governance, promising transparency, immutability, and community-driven decision-making. However, as DAOs mature and handle significant assets or influence, the question of identity becomes paramount. How do you ensure that participants are unique individuals, not bots or malicious actors attempting Sybil attacks? How do you comply with real-world regulations, such as Anti-Money Laundering (AML) or Know Your Customer (KYC) requirements, without centralizing control or compromising user privacy? This is the core paradox: maintaining decentralization while integrating necessary identity safeguards.

Effective identity workflows in DAOs are not about eliminating anonymity entirely but about establishing a verifiable level of trust and accountability where needed. This could range from simple uniqueness checks to full regulatory compliance. The challenge lies in designing systems that are flexible, scalable, and respect the privacy-preserving nature often associated with blockchain. A one-size-fits-all approach simply won't work for the diverse landscape of DAOs, from social clubs to multi-billion-dollar DeFi protocols.

Building Flexible Identity Workflows for DAO Participation

The key to successful identity integration in DAOs is flexibility and modularity. Instead of a monolithic identity solution, DAOs need to compose verification steps based on the specific context and risk level of an action. For instance, voting on a minor proposal might only require a basic uniqueness check, while participating in a high-value treasury allocation or receiving token distributions might necessitate more stringent verification. This is where Didit's Orchestrated Workflows shine, allowing DAOs to build multi-step identity verification flows with a no-code visual builder.

Consider a DAO that wants to prevent Sybil attacks in its governance votes. A workflow could involve:

  1. ID Verification: Members submit a government-issued ID for verification using Didit's ID Verification (OCR, MRZ, barcodes) to confirm their identity.
  2. Liveness Detection: Passive & Active Liveness checks confirm the user is a real person and not a deepfake or presentation attack.
  3. 1:1 Face Match: A 1:1 Face Match ensures the person presenting the ID is the same person in the document.
  4. Uniqueness Check: Cross-referencing verified identities to ensure each participant is unique.

For DAOs dealing with financial transactions or token sales, the workflow would extend to include AML Screening & Monitoring to comply with global financial regulations. Addressing Compliance and Privacy Concerns

Regulatory compliance is a growing concern for many DAOs, especially those interacting with traditional finance or operating in regulated industries. AML and KYC requirements, while traditionally tied to centralized entities, are increasingly impacting decentralized protocols. DAOs need solutions that can help them meet these obligations without becoming centralized gatekeepers themselves. Didit's AML Screening & Monitoring can be integrated into workflows, providing real-time checks against sanctions lists and watchlists, ensuring that participants meet compliance standards.

Privacy is equally crucial. DAOs thrive on pseudonymity and user control over data. Identity solutions for DAOs should prioritize privacy-preserving techniques. Didit's approach focuses on verifying attributes rather than collecting excessive personal data. For example, Age Estimation can confirm a user is above a certain age without revealing their exact birthdate, which is vital for age-restricted content or applications.
